Drip Irrigation Market Size and Forecast 2026-2033

The Drip Irrigation Market was valued at USD 8.5 billion in 2024 and is projected to reach USD 15.2 billion by 2033, growing at a Compound Annual Growth Rate (CAGR) of approximately 7.4% from 2025 to 2033. This growth trajectory reflects increasing adoption of precision agriculture practices, rising water scarcity concerns, and technological advancements in irrigation systems. The market expansion is further driven by government initiatives promoting sustainable farming and the integration of smart irrigation solutions. As global agricultural productivity faces mounting pressure from climate variability, the demand for efficient water management solutions like drip irrigation is expected to accelerate significantly over the forecast period.

What is Drip Irrigation Market?

The Drip Irrigation Market encompasses the industry involved in the manufacturing, distribution, and deployment of drip irrigation systems designed for precise water delivery directly to the root zones of crops. These systems utilize a network of tubing, emitters, and controllers to optimize water use efficiency, reduce wastage, and enhance crop yields. The market serves a broad spectrum of agricultural, horticultural, and landscape applications, driven by the need for sustainable water management and increased agricultural productivity. Innovations in sensor technology, automation, and IoT integration are transforming traditional drip irrigation into smart, data-driven systems. As a result, the market is characterized by rapid technological evolution and expanding application scopes across diverse geographies.

Key Market Restraints

Despite its growth prospects, the Drip Irrigation Market faces challenges such as high initial capital investment, which can be prohibitive for small-scale farmers. Limited awareness and technical expertise in certain regions hinder widespread adoption. Compatibility issues with existing farming infrastructure and the need for regular maintenance can also impede market growth. Moreover, fluctuating raw material prices and supply chain disruptions pose risks to manufacturers. Regulatory complexities and lack of standardized standards across different regions further complicate market expansion efforts. Resistance to change from traditional irrigation practices remains a barrier in some markets, slowing down adoption rates.
